> There are many bugs in Pig related to the parser, particularly to bad error
> messages. After review of Java CC we feel these will be difficult to address
> using that tool. Also, the .jjt files used by JavaCC are hard to understand
> and maintain.
> ANTLR is being reviewed as the most likely choice to move to, but other
> parsers will be reviewed as well.
> This JIRA will act as an umbrella issue for other parser issues.
